An Occupational Therapist (OT) plays a crucial role in the therapy industry by helping individuals of all ages to regain, develop, or maintain the skills they need to perform daily tasks, after being affected by physical, mental or emotional challenges. This includes working with children with disabilities to participate in school and social situations, helping people recover from injury, or providing support for older adults experiencing physical and cognitive changes. OTs develop treatment plans and therapeutic interventions tailored to their client's individual needs and goals, enabling them to live independently and enjoy a better quality of life.
Important skills for an OT include strong communication and interpersonal skills, flexibility, creativity, and a deep understanding of the physical and psychological aspects of illness and injury. They should have a master's or doctoral degree in occupational therapy, and be licensed to practice, which involves passing the National Board for Certification in Occupational Therapy (NBCOT) exam. Prior to becoming an OT, a person may work as a Certified Occupational Therapy Assistant (COTA), a physical therapy aide, or a rehabilitation aide.
